Exactly How Solar Refrigerators Job
Recognizing exactly how solar refrigerators run is vital for appreciating their advantages. At the core of solar refrigeration is the photovoltaic (PV) system, which transforms sunlight right into electrical energy.
Solar refrigerators commonly include a battery storage space system to make sure functionality throughout periods of reduced sunlight or nighttime. When sunshine is abundant, the PV panels produce electricity to run the compressor and charge the batteries. The kept energy can then be made use of when solar power wants, preserving a consistent temperature inside the fridge.
Numerous solar refrigerators additionally incorporate energy-efficient parts, such as LED lighting and high-performance insulation, to lessen power usage. The performance of these units is additionally enhanced by passive cooling strategies, which can include reflective surfaces and thermal mass products that help maintain great temperatures.
Applications in Off-Grid Areas
In countless off-grid locations, solar fridges act as a vital source for preserving food and medication, significantly improving the lifestyle for communities lacking access to trusted electricity. These cutting-edge devices harness solar power to keep optimum temperature levels, vital for stopping food wasting and preserving the effectiveness of medications.
In remote areas, where standard refrigeration choices are commonly unwise or unavailable, solar refrigerators provide a lasting remedy. They make it possible for local farmers to save perishable fruit and vegetables, hence minimizing waste and boosting food safety. Additionally, in medical care setups, solar fridges guarantee that vaccines and essential medicines stay viable, adding to much better health end results for populations that might or else face substantial barriers to medical care gain access to.
Moreover, the release of solar refrigerators in off-grid locations can promote neighborhood economic climates by facilitating the facility of small companies, such as food processing and circulation. As these communities access to reputable refrigeration, they can involve in value-added activities, inevitably resulting in boosted incomes.
